Description

The Spinal Fusion Curette 11″ Reverse Angled Size 0 is a specialized surgical instrument engineered to support precision tissue removal, bone preparation, and endplate debridement during spinal fusion procedures. Designed specifically for spinal surgery applications, this instrument provides surgeons with the control, reach, and accuracy necessary for successful fusion site preparation and optimal surgical outcomes.

Featuring an overall length of 11 inches, this curette is designed to access deep operative fields commonly encountered during spinal fusion procedures. The extended shaft allows surgeons to comfortably reach target anatomy while maintaining excellent visibility and maneuverability throughout the procedure.

The reverse angled working end is specifically engineered to improve access to difficult-to-reach anatomical regions within the spinal column. This specialized configuration allows for precise instrument positioning during interbody fusion procedures, disc space preparation, and endplate cleaning. By enhancing accessibility and visibility, the reverse angled design contributes to more efficient and controlled tissue management.

The fine Size 0 curette tip is ideal for delicate debridement and meticulous removal of residual disc material, fibrous tissue, cartilage remnants, and small bone fragments. Its compact profile enables precise preparation of fusion surfaces while minimizing unnecessary disruption to surrounding structures. This level of accuracy is particularly important during spinal fusion procedures where proper endplate preparation can contribute to successful graft placement and fusion outcomes.
